Chaetosphaeria ovoidea
Thomas Flammer,
28-05-2025 15:19
Substrate: pretty much soaked Fagus wood under newly grown Petasites
Spores : 18.1 - 23.9 x 4.7 - 6.3 ?m - Q: 3.05 - 4.84 (Ø LxB: 21.2 x 5.6 ØQ:3.8 N: 16) (only 3septated spores measured)
Spores : hyalin
Ascus : more or less biseriate, in some case nearly uniserate - overlapping
Congored positiv
Apical apparatus 5 x 3 ym
Perithecia: black, globose, with short neck
Ascus length apprx. 100 - 110 ym
Remarks: some spores are only single-septate, most however 3 septate
